| International strain name | B6.129S7/Sv-Sstr2tm1Rgs/Orl |
| Alternative name | sst2 KO |
| Strain type | Targeted Mutant Strains : Knock-out |
| Allele/Transgene symbol | Sstr2tm1Rgs |
| Gene/Transgene symbol | Sstr2 |
Information from provider
| Provider | Jacques Epelbaum |
| Provider affiliation | U549 INSERM |
| Genetic information | Homologous recombination replacement using a 1.2 kb somatostatin receptor 2 cDNA, cloned from a murine cDNA library, by a PGK-neomycin selection cassette |
